    /**
     * Forward or redirect to the specified destination, by the specified
     * mechanism.  This method uses a ForwardConfig object instead an ActionForward.
     *
     * @param request The servlet request we are processing
     * @param response The servlet response we are creating
     * @param forward The ForwardConfig controlling where we go next
     *
     * @exception IOException if an input/output error occurs
     * @exception ServletException if a servlet exception occurs
     */
    protected void processForwardConfig(HttpServletRequest request,
                                        HttpServletResponse response,
                                        ForwardConfig forward)
        throws IOException, ServletException {

        if (forward == null) {
            return;
        }
        
        if (log.isDebugEnabled()) {
            log.debug("processForwardConfig(" + forward + ")");
        }
        
        String forwardPath = forward.getPath();
        String uri = null;
        
        // paths not starting with / should be passed through without any processing
        // (ie. they're absolute)
        if (forwardPath.startsWith("/")) {
            uri = RequestUtils.forwardURL(request, forward);    // get module relative uri
        } else {
            uri = forwardPath;
        }
        
        if (forward.getRedirect()) {
            // only prepend context path for relative uri
            if (uri.startsWith("/")) {
                uri = request.getContextPath() + uri;
            }
            response.sendRedirect(response.encodeRedirectURL(uri));
            
        } else {
            doForward(uri, request, response);
        }

    }

    /**
     * Set the default content type (with optional character encoding) for
     * all responses if requested.  <strong>NOTE</strong> - This header will
     * be overridden automatically if a
     * <code>RequestDispatcher.forward()</code> call is
     * ultimately invoked.
     *
     * @param request The servlet request we are processing
     * @param response The servlet response we are creating
     */
    protected void processContent(HttpServletRequest request,
                                  HttpServletResponse response) {

        String contentType = moduleConfig.getControllerConfig().getContentType();
        if (contentType != null) {
            response.setContentType(contentType);
        }

    }


    /**
     * Ask our exception handler to handle the exception.  Return the
     * <code>ActionForward</code> instance (if any) returned by the
     * called <code>ExceptionHandler</code>.
     *
     * @param request The servlet request we are processing
     * @param response The servlet response we are processing
     * @param exception The exception being handled
     * @param form The ActionForm we are processing
     * @param mapping The ActionMapping we are using
     *
     * @exception IOException if an input/output error occurs
     * @exception ServletException if a servlet exception occurs
     */
    protected ActionForward processException(HttpServletRequest request,
                                             HttpServletResponse response,
                                             Exception exception,
                                             ActionForm form,
                                             ActionMapping mapping)
        throws IOException, ServletException {

        // Is there a defined handler for this exception?
        ExceptionConfig config = mapping.findException(exception.getClass());
        if (config == null) {
            log.warn(getInternal().getMessage("unhandledException",
                                              exception.getClass()));
            if (exception instanceof IOException) {
                throw (IOException) exception;
            } else if (exception instanceof ServletException) {
                throw (ServletException) exception;
            } else {
                throw new ServletException(exception);
            }
        }

        // Use the configured exception handling
        try {
            ExceptionHandler handler = (ExceptionHandler)
            RequestUtils.applicationInstance(config.getHandler());
            return (handler.execute(exception, config, mapping, form,
                                    request, response));
        } catch (Exception e) {
            throw new ServletException(e);
        }

    }

    /**
     * Automatically select a Locale for the current user, if requested.
     * <strong>NOTE</strong> - configuring Locale selection will trigger
     * the creation of a new <code>HttpSession</code> if necessary.
     *
     * @param request The servlet request we are processing
     * @param response The servlet response we are creating
     */
    protected void processLocale(HttpServletRequest request,
                                 HttpServletResponse response) {

        // Are we configured to select the Locale automatically?
        if (!moduleConfig.getControllerConfig().getLocale()) {
            return;
        }

        // Has a Locale already been selected?
        HttpSession session = request.getSession();
        if (session.getAttribute(Globals.LOCALE_KEY) != null) {
            return;
        }

        // Use the Locale returned by the servlet container (if any)
        Locale locale = request.getLocale();
        if (locale != null) {
            if (log.isDebugEnabled()) {
                log.debug(" Setting user locale '" + locale + "'");
            }
            session.setAttribute(Globals.LOCALE_KEY, locale);
        }

    }


    /**
     * Select the mapping used to process the selection path for this request.
     * If no mapping can be identified, create an error response and return
     * <code>null</code>.
     *
     * @param request The servlet request we are processing
     * @param response The servlet response we are creating
     * @param path The portion of the request URI for selecting a mapping
     *
     * @exception IOException if an input/output error occurs
     */
    protected ActionMapping processMapping(HttpServletRequest request,
                                           HttpServletResponse response,
                                           String path)
        throws IOException {

        // Is there a directly defined mapping for this path?
        ActionMapping mapping = (ActionMapping)
            moduleConfig.findActionConfig(path);
        if (mapping != null) {
            request.setAttribute(Globals.MAPPING_KEY, mapping);
            return (mapping);
        }

        // Locate the mapping for unknown paths (if any)
        ActionConfig configs[] = moduleConfig.findActionConfigs();
        for (int i = 0; i < configs.length; i++) {
            if (configs[i].getUnknown()) {
                mapping = (ActionMapping) configs[i];
                request.setAttribute(Globals.MAPPING_KEY, mapping);
                return (mapping);
            }
        }

        // No mapping can be found to process this request
        log.error(getInternal().getMessage("processInvalid", path));
        response.sendError(HttpServletResponse.SC_BAD_REQUEST,
                           getInternal().getMessage
                           ("processInvalid", path));
        return (null);

    }


    /**
     * If this is a multipart request, wrap it with a special wrapper.
     * Otherwise, return the request unchanged.
     *
     * @param request The HttpServletRequest we are processing
     */
    protected HttpServletRequest processMultipart(HttpServletRequest request) {

        if (!"POST".equalsIgnoreCase(request.getMethod())) {
            return (request);
        }
        
        String contentType = request.getContentType();
        if ((contentType != null) &&
            contentType.startsWith("multipart/form-data")) {
            return (new MultipartRequestWrapper(request));
        } else {
            return (request);
        }

    }


    /**
     * Set the no-cache headers for all responses, if requested.
     * <strong>NOTE</strong> - This header will be overridden
     * automatically if a <code>RequestDispatcher.forward()</code> call is
     * ultimately invoked.
     *
     * @param request The servlet request we are processing
     * @param response The servlet response we are creating
     */
    protected void processNoCache(HttpServletRequest request,
                                  HttpServletResponse response) {

        if (moduleConfig.getControllerConfig().getNocache()) {
            response.setHeader("Pragma", "No-cache");
            response.setHeader("Cache-Control", "no-cache");
            response.setDateHeader("Expires", 1);
        }

    }
